Check Scam

You may remember a check scam a few years ago involving checks written with invisible ink. The payee, amount, and signature disappeared a day or so after written and rendered the check worthless.

Well, there's a variation on this theme that's traveled from Colorado to Miami over the last year. Thieves are stealing outbound bill payments from mailboxes, using a solution to dissolve the ink, and change the payee, date, and amount. Because the signature isn't altered, financial institutions have a hard time spotting the fraud.

The thieves steal IDs and go to drive through windows at banks where cameras are less likely to identify them. The scam started in Miami and came to Colorado in recent months, and as you would imagine, it has some retailers and bankers very worried.
